'Get Down' is the first single to be taken from 'Soundboy Rock'. Featuring the uniquely chewy vocals of Stush, a female MC from London, and a soaring disco-carnival vibe, its energy and its enthusiasm and its sheer shake-your-tailfeather bounce typify Groove Armada's Year Zero approach to their new album.
